What is the difference between nuclear chemistry and nuclear physics?

What is the difference between nuclear chemistry and nuclear physics?

Nuclear Chemistry Nuclear chemists used chemical techniques to study complex, many-body problems with phenomenological and statistical approaches. Nuclear physicists used physical measurement techniques to study simpler, few-body systems with exact, rigorous methods.

Is nuclear engineering physics or chemistry?

Nuclear engineering is based on fundamental principles of physics and mathematics that describe nuclear interactions and the transport of neutrons and gamma rays. These phenomena in turn are dependent on heat transfer, fluid flow, chemical reactions, and behaviour of materials when subjected to radiation.

What do you mean by nuclear physics?

Definition. Nuclear physics is the study of the protons and neutrons at the centre of an atom and the interactions that hold them together in a space just a few femtometres (10-15 metres) across. Example nuclear reactions include radioactive decay, fission, the break-up of a nucleus, and fusion, the merging of nuclei.

What is Nuclear Chemistry examples?

Nuclear fusion: reactions in which two or more elements “fuse” together to form one larger element, releasing energy in the process. A good example is the fusion of two “heavy” isotopes of hydrogen (deuterium: H2 and tritium: H3) into the element helium. Nuclear Fusion of Two Hydrogen Isotopes.

Who is the father of nuclear chemistry?

Hahn was a pioneer in the fields of radioactivity and radiochemistry and is widely regarded as the “father of nuclear chemistry.” Hahn’s most spectacular discovery came at the end of 1938 when, while working jointly with Fritz Strassmann, Hahn discovered the fission of uranium.

What is the main difference between nuclear physics and atomic physics?

The main difference between nuclear physics and atomic physics is that nuclear physics deals with the nucleus while atomic physics deals with an entire atom. More specifically, atomic physics deals with the atom as a system consisting of a nucleus and electrons.

What is nuclear chemistry?

Nuclear Chemistry What is Nuclear Chemistry? Nuclear chemistry is the study of physical and chemical properties of elements which are influenced by changes in the structure of the atomic nucleus. It also deals with the energy released from nuclear reactions and its uses.

When the nucleus of an atom splits into lighter nuclei?

When the nucleus of an atom splits into lighter nuclei through a nuclear reaction the process is termed nuclear fission. Nuclear fusion is a reaction through which two or more light nuclei collide with each other to form a heavier nucleus.

What is the study of the nucleus called?

Nuclear physics is the field of Physics that studies atomic nuclei. In other words, nuclear physics deals with the components and structure of the nucleus. Nuclear reaction comprises the merging of nuclei, radioactive decay, fusion, fission, and the break-up of a nucleus.
